Siemens
Digital Industries, Motion Control, Machine Tool Systems
Anzeige der Ergebnisse von Parametern bzw. Variablen
01.11.2016, 18:25 Uhr
Hallo Zusammen,
bin bei Sinumerik noch ein ziemlicher Grünschnabel, daher beschreibe ich einfach mal was gesucht wird.
In unseren Programmen (840D SL) wird recht viel mit Parametern u. Variablen gearbeitet, also z.B. R50=R51/R52+R1 oder AUSSPANL=STUFE_1+ABSATZ_2 (nur Beispiele, frei erfunden).
Jetzt würde ich gerne beim Einfahren von so einem Programm, also bevor z. B. R50 oder AUSSPANL verwendet wird, wissen was dort das Ergebnis war oder eben drin steht.
Zum Vergleich kann man bei Heidenhain, Philips und Grundig glaub ich auch die Werte kontrollieren.
Also z.B. im Programmlauf oder in der Simulation (Heidenhain) die Taste Q betätigen und schon wird ein Fenster angezeigt wo nachgesehen werden kann was bei R50 oder in dem fall Q50 hinterlegt ist.
Dieser Wert kann sogar noch geändert werden, was ja recht hilfreich ist bei Denkfehlern.
Außerdem finde ich die Nachvollziehbarkeit gerade bei komplexen Sachen sehr komfortabel.
Meine Kollegen meinen jetzt so was gäbe es bei Siemens nicht, kann ich mir aber nicht vorstellen, da bei Siemens ja sonst alles möglich ist.
Bitte keine Verweise an die Bedienungsanleitungen, habe da schon Stunden gesucht………….oder ggf. mit Seitenangabe.
Was meint Ihr gibt´s das? Geht so was?
MfG
V-MAX
bin bei Sinumerik noch ein ziemlicher Grünschnabel, daher beschreibe ich einfach mal was gesucht wird.
In unseren Programmen (840D SL) wird recht viel mit Parametern u. Variablen gearbeitet, also z.B. R50=R51/R52+R1 oder AUSSPANL=STUFE_1+ABSATZ_2 (nur Beispiele, frei erfunden).
Jetzt würde ich gerne beim Einfahren von so einem Programm, also bevor z. B. R50 oder AUSSPANL verwendet wird, wissen was dort das Ergebnis war oder eben drin steht.
Zum Vergleich kann man bei Heidenhain, Philips und Grundig glaub ich auch die Werte kontrollieren.
Also z.B. im Programmlauf oder in der Simulation (Heidenhain) die Taste Q betätigen und schon wird ein Fenster angezeigt wo nachgesehen werden kann was bei R50 oder in dem fall Q50 hinterlegt ist.
Dieser Wert kann sogar noch geändert werden, was ja recht hilfreich ist bei Denkfehlern.
Außerdem finde ich die Nachvollziehbarkeit gerade bei komplexen Sachen sehr komfortabel.
Meine Kollegen meinen jetzt so was gäbe es bei Siemens nicht, kann ich mir aber nicht vorstellen, da bei Siemens ja sonst alles möglich ist.
Bitte keine Verweise an die Bedienungsanleitungen, habe da schon Stunden gesucht………….oder ggf. mit Seitenangabe.
Was meint Ihr gibt´s das? Geht so was?
MfG
V-MAX
01.11.2016, 19:35 Uhr
Guest_guest_*
Themenstarter
Gast
Eine Taste "Q" gibt es auch, die ist aber mit keiner weiteren Funktion belegt.
Mit der Taste "Parameter" erscheint eine neue horizontale Menüleiste mit Werkzeugliste, Nullpunkt-Verschiebungen, R-Parametern und Anwender-Variablen. Also alles, was man braucht.
Mit der Taste "Parameter" erscheint eine neue horizontale Menüleiste mit Werkzeugliste, Nullpunkt-Verschiebungen, R-Parametern und Anwender-Variablen. Also alles, was man braucht.
01.11.2016, 19:40 Uhr
Und über der Positionsanzeige, sollten die realen Werte auch nachvollziehbar sein.
--------------------
Eine Schraube ohne Gewinde ist ein Nagel
Grüsse aus dem Harz - InTex
Grüsse aus dem Harz - InTex
01.11.2016, 19:49 Uhr
-guest -> Danke Dir, hört sich ja einfach an. Werde es morgen gleich mal testen.
@InTex -> Ja genau, darum geht es. Teilweise werden die Ergebnisse in Zyklen verwendet und wenn diese an der Pos.-anzeige stehen ist es viel zu spät. Genau deswegen möchte ich sie vorher einsehen. Dennoch vielen Dank!
@InTex -> Ja genau, darum geht es. Teilweise werden die Ergebnisse in Zyklen verwendet und wenn diese an der Pos.-anzeige stehen ist es viel zu spät. Genau deswegen möchte ich sie vorher einsehen. Dennoch vielen Dank!
01.11.2016, 20:45 Uhr
Wäre mir ehrlich gesagt zu mühseelig. Es handelt sich ja dabei nicht nur allein um die Parameter, die in der Tabelle stehen. Ich nutze die R-Parameter eigentlich nur für Programme die sich im einzelnen ziemlich ähneln. Macht dann schon Sinn, wenn man nur Durchmesser, Längen oder Winkel in der Tabelle ändert.
Oder eben beim Stangenladeprogramm.
Aber ganze Rechenoperationen kontrollieren??? ..............da setze ich dann doch auf Vertrauen.
Oder eben beim Stangenladeprogramm.
Aber ganze Rechenoperationen kontrollieren??? ..............da setze ich dann doch auf Vertrauen.
--------------------
Eine Schraube ohne Gewinde ist ein Nagel
Grüsse aus dem Harz - InTex
Grüsse aus dem Harz - InTex
01.11.2016, 21:59 Uhr
Guest_guest_*
Themenstarter
Gast
Wenn bei etwas aufwändigeren Berechnungen das Vertrauen in die Formel schwindet, schreibe ich auch gern mal Zwischenergebnisse in R-Parameter.
Oder als Stückzähler.
Ansonsten sind mir Anwendervariable mit "sprechenden Namen" deutlich lieber.
Oder als Stückzähler.
Ansonsten sind mir Anwendervariable mit "sprechenden Namen" deutlich lieber.
02.11.2016, 18:53 Uhr
Viele Dank guest!
Habe sie gefunden.
Habe sie gefunden.
04.09.2024, 16:04 Uhr
Hallo,
ich mache das Thema nochmal auf, weil ich gerne wüsste wie man sich die Werte von Variablen anzeigen lassen kann. Es geht hier nicht um R-Variable, da weiss ich wo sie stehen. Mir geht es um definierte Variablen, im besonderen wenn es Strings sind.
Das Programm sieht ungefähr so aus
DEF STRING String1[50]
Dann wird was mit dem String gemacht, oder auch nicht. Ich möchte das Programm anhalten können und irgendwo in einer Tabelle oder so nachsehen was denn nun in dem String steht.
MfG
CNC-James
ich mache das Thema nochmal auf, weil ich gerne wüsste wie man sich die Werte von Variablen anzeigen lassen kann. Es geht hier nicht um R-Variable, da weiss ich wo sie stehen. Mir geht es um definierte Variablen, im besonderen wenn es Strings sind.
Das Programm sieht ungefähr so aus
DEF STRING String1[50]
Dann wird was mit dem String gemacht, oder auch nicht. Ich möchte das Programm anhalten können und irgendwo in einer Tabelle oder so nachsehen was denn nun in dem String steht.
MfG
CNC-James
05.09.2024, 06:55 Uhr
Moin.
Wenn du weißt wo du dir die R-Parameter anschauen kannst bist du schon fast da.
Unter Parameter/Anwendervariable/LUD kannst du dir die Parameter anschauen und ändern die du in deinem Programm erzeugt hast.
Im Anhang ist ein Beispiel. Ich habe mal deine Beispiel Variable geändert damit sie auch Funktioniert.
Gruß
Tobi
Wenn du weißt wo du dir die R-Parameter anschauen kannst bist du schon fast da.
Unter Parameter/Anwendervariable/LUD kannst du dir die Parameter anschauen und ändern die du in deinem Programm erzeugt hast.
Im Anhang ist ein Beispiel. Ich habe mal deine Beispiel Variable geändert damit sie auch Funktioniert.
Gruß
Tobi
Angehängte Datei(en)
Screenshot_2024_09_05_075253.png ( 99.3KB )
Anzahl der Downloads: 17
Screenshot_2024_09_05_075230.png ( 52.49KB ) Anzahl der Downloads: 16
Screenshot_2024_09_05_075230.png ( 52.49KB ) Anzahl der Downloads: 16
2 Besucher lesen dieses Thema (Gäste: 2)
0 Mitglieder: